Student Population

California State University-San Bernardino educates a diverse community of 19,803 students, with 17,034 pursuing undergraduate degrees and 2,769 engaged in advanced graduate studies.


Total Enrollment

19,803


Total Undergraduates

17,034

Total Graduates

2,769


Full-Time vs Part-Time

77% Full-Time

23% Part-Time

Cost

California State University-San Bernardino makes education accessible, offering an average net price of $8,805 with 79% of students receiving financial assistance including 63% benefiting from Pell Grants.


Average Net Price

$8,805


Received Aid

79%


Pell Recipients

63%


Tuition

$3,837.5 In-State

$9,777.5 Out-of-State
